/** * Module to interact with the authentication-specific part of the SDK. * * This object is used for starting or completing authentication flows. * @module */ /** * @deprecated * As of TeamsJS v2.0.0, this function has been deprecated in favor of a Promise-based pattern using {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\} * * Registers handlers to be called with the result of an authentication flow triggered using {@link authentication.authenticate authentication.authenticate(authenticateParameters?: AuthenticateParameters): void} * * @param authenticateParameters - Configuration for authentication flow pop-up result communication */ export declare function registerAuthenticationHandlers(authenticateParameters: AuthenticateParameters): void; /** * Initiates an authentication flow which requires a new window. * There are two primary uses for this function: * 1. When your app needs to authenticate using a 3rd-party identity provider (not Microsoft Entra ID) * 2. When your app needs to show authentication UI that is blocked from being shown in an iframe (e.g., Microsoft Entra consent prompts) * * For more details, see [Enable authentication using third-party OAuth provider](https://learn.microsoft.com/microsoftteams/platform/tabs/how-to/authentication/auth-flow-tab) * * This function is *not* needed for "standard" Microsoft Entra SSO usage. Using {@link getAuthToken} is usually sufficient in that case. For more, see * [Enable SSO for tab apps](https://learn.microsoft.com/microsoftteams/platform/tabs/how-to/authentication/tab-sso-overview)) * * @remarks * The authentication flow must start and end from the same domain, otherwise success and failure messages won't be returned to the window that initiated the call. * The [authentication flow](https://learn.microsoft.com/microsoftteams/platform/tabs/how-to/authentication/auth-flow-tab) starts and ends at an endpoint on * your own service (with a redirect round-trip to the 3rd party identity provider in the middle). * * @param authenticateParameters - Parameters describing the authentication window used for executing the authentication flow * * @returns `Promise` that will be fulfilled with the result from the authentication pop-up, if successful. The string in this result is provided in the parameter * passed by your app when it calls {@link authentication.notifySuccess authentication.notifySuccess(result?: string): void} in the pop-up window after returning from the identity provider redirect. * * @throws `Error` if the authentication request fails or is canceled by the user. This error is provided in the parameter passed by your app when it calls * {@link authentication.notifyFailure authentication.notifyFailure(result?: string): void} in the pop-up window after returning from the identity provider redirect. However, in some cases it can also be provided by * the infrastructure depending on the failure (e.g., a user cancelation) * */ export declare function auth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ise; /** * @deprecated * As of TeamsJS v2.0.0, please use {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\} instead. * * The documentation for {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\} applies * to this function. * The one difference is that instead of the result being returned via the `Promise`, the result is returned to the callback functions provided in the * `authenticateParameters` parameter. * * @param authenticateParameters - Parameters describing the authentication window used for executing the authentication flow and callbacks used for indicating the result * */ export declare function authenticate(authenticateParameters?: AuthenticateParameters): void; /** * Requests an Microsoft Entra token to be issued on behalf of your app in an SSO flow. * The token is acquired from the cache if it is not expired. The one difference when using this function is that the result is provided in the callbacks in the `authTokenRequest` parameter * instead of as a `Promise`. * * @param authTokenRequest - An optional set of values that configure the token request. * It contains callbacks to call in case of success/failure */ export declare function getAuthToken(authTokenRequest?: AuthTokenRequest): void; /** * @hidden * Requests the decoded Microsoft Entra user identity on behalf of the app. * * @returns Promise that resolves with the {@link UserProfile}. * * @throws `Error` object in case of any problems, the most likely of which is that the calling app does not have appropriate permissions * to call this method. * * @internal * Limited to Microsoft-internal use */ export declare function getUser(): Promise; /** * @deprecated * As of TeamsJS v2.0.0, please use {@link authentication.getUser authentication.getUser(): Promise\} instead. * * @hidden * Requests the decoded Microsoft Entra user identity on behalf of the app. * * @param userRequest - It passes success/failure callbacks in the userRequest object(deprecated) * * @throws `Error` object in case of any problems, the most likely of which is that the calling app does not have appropriate permissions * to call this method. * * @internal * Limited to Microsoft-internal use */ export declare function getUser(userRequest: UserRequest): void; /** * When using {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\}, the * window that was opened to execute the authentication flow should call this method after authentication to notify the caller of * {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\} that the * authentication request was successful. * * @remarks * The `result` parameter should **never** contain the token that was received from the identity provider, because a malicious app (rather than your own app) might have opened * the authentication window. If that was the case, passing the token in this parameter would leak it to them. More secure methods for completing the authentication flow include: * - For a purely browser-based experience (e.g., a personal app/tab app), you could store the token in browser local storage and then have your personal app retrieve it once * this `notifySuccess` call is received. * - For a server-based experience (e.g., a message extension), your authentication window could store the token on your service and then generate a unique code passed via this * `result` parameter. The caller can then use the unique code to retrieve the token from your service. * * This function is usable only from an authentication window opened with {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\}. * This call causes the authentication window to be closed. * * @param result - Specifies a result for the authentication. If specified, the frame that initiated the authentication pop-up receives * this value in its callback or via the `Promise` return value. * */ export declare function notifySuccess(result?: string): void; /** * When using {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\}, the * window that was opened to execute the authentication flow should call this method after authentiction to notify the caller of * {@link authentication.authenticate authentication.authenticate(authenticateParameters: AuthenticatePopUpParameters): Promise\} that the * authentication request failed. * * @remarks * This function is usable only on the authentication window. * This call causes the authentication window to be closed. * * @param result - Specifies a result for the authentication.
